As cities worldwide grapple with the impacts of air pollution, traffic congestion, the escalating effects of climate change, and extreme weather, the need for safer and cleaner urban transport systems is imperative. Buses are the starting point for this change. They are not only the backbone of public transport, moving millions of people every day, but they also have the potential to significantly improve public health and quality of life for both users and inhabitants. E-buses offer a better passenger and driver experience through smoother rides, quieter operations, with thermal comfort, while also enabling the integration of digital tools to improve operation and monitoring. This shift leads to more livable and equitable cities for all urban communities, particularly when transport systems are electrified to reduce emissions and complemented by transit-oriented policies and development.

Recognizing the transformational potential of electric buses (e-buses), the TUMI E-Bus Mission was launched in 2021 by the Transformative Urban Mobility Initiative (TUMI), with support from the German government and GIZ in partnership with leading global organizations, including ITDP, C40 Cities, the International Council on Clean Transportation, the World Resources Institute, ICLEI, UITP and others.
